RISKS & ASSUMPTIONS
Top Risks
Errors in tax logic could mislead users about their actual take-home pay, requiring robust disclaimers.
A one-time purchase model requires continuous top-of-funnel acquisition since RSU modeling is often an annual or milestone-based need.
Annual federal and state tax code changes require constant maintenance of the calculation logic.

What's the difference between "overall score" and "validation score"?
Overall score is a composite across six dimensions — pain, urgency, willingness to pay, market size, defensibility, and execution ease — designed to give a single number for triage. Validation score is narrower: it asks "how cleanly does the same signal repeat across independent sources?" An opportunity can score high on overall but lower on validation when one or two large discussions dominate the evidence; conversely, validation can be high on a smaller-overall idea where the signal is consistent but the addressable market is modest.
